Text

(A)As used in this section and in sections3311.72to3311.87of the Revised Code:
(1)"Municipal school district" means a school district that is or has ever been under a federal court order requiring supervision and operational, fiscal, and personnel management of the district by the superintendent of public instruction prior to the effective date of this amendment or by the director of education and workforce on and after the effective date of this amendment.
(2)"Mayor" means the mayor of the municipal corporation containing the greatest portion of a municipal school district's territory.
